Synths:
A vast suite of pulses, pads, and aggressive textures sourced from The Newton Brothers' personal synth collection. Sounds were created using an ARP 2600, Moog Matriarch, DFAM, Prophet Bass, Polygogo, Lyra, Theravox, Oberheim X, Folktek Resonant Garden, Folktek Mescaline, Super Gemini, Solar 42 and an expansive Eurorack modular system. This category forms the electronic backbone of the library, featuring everything from evolving pads and surreal realities to growling pulses.
Ethereal Voices & Winds:
A raw, intimate collection of haunting vocal and wind textures that blur the line between human and unearthly. Morphed choirs, pained whispers, and unique global instruments combine to provide the library’s most chilling sounds in the form of evolving pads and otherworldly leads. This includes the ethereal "Black Flute" (a custom bass ocarina) blended with vocals, siren phrases, and flutter textures. A selection of uniquely performed instruments, including a bowed medieval Citole, bowed Dulcimer, and a "perfectly imperfect bowed piano". The percussive elements feature a trio of drums, resonant garden percussion, and the iconic Waterphone, presented as deep booms, soft hits, and unsettling moans.
